Georgetown, Already Under Scrutiny, to Face Questions over Qatar Ties, Inaction Against Extremism

Summary by Jewish Insider
As Georgetown University’s interim president, Robert Groves, is set to be questioned about campus antisemitism on Tuesday morning by the House Education and Workforce Committee, the university is contending with several thorny issues centered around the Jesuit school’s Prince Alwaleed Bin Talal Center for Muslim-Christian Understanding, one of the country’s leading centers for Islamic and Middle Eastern studies. Until now, Georgetown’s handling …
